The latest Apple Watch is down to $280 for Prime Day, down from its $399 list price. The Series 9 was announced at Apple’s iPhone event last fall, and there’s a good chance we’ll see a new model this year, but it probably won’t be as affordable.

The Apple Watch Series 9 is our favorite smartwatch overall, our top Apple Watch pick, and earned a 92 in our review. It’s great at tracking health and fitness, has a bright always-on display, and seamlessly integrates with your iPhone. It will also get some fun new updates this fall with watchOS 11, which Apple announced at WWDC.

The Apple Watch Ultra 2 is selling for $699.99 on Prime Day, instead of Apple’s list price of $799. As we said in our Apple Watch buyer’s guide, this is the watch to get for adventurers or anyone who needs a bigger screen in a sturdier body. It has a 49mm display, cellular and GPS connectivity, and a few features not found on other Apple watches, such as a dive depth gauge and siren.

A four-pack of Apple AirTags retails for $99 at full price, though they often sell for $80. Right now for Prime Day they are down to $75. We think these are the best Bluetooth trackers you can buy if you’re an iPhone user. They rely on Apple’s extensive Find My network, which calls any nearby iPhone to anonymously determine the AirTag’s location. We found their locating features to be eerily accurate.
